HAM AND RED EYE GRAVY | |
2 center cut ham slices (with fat) 1 1/2 c. water 1/8 tsp. white pepper Trim a small amount of fat from ham. Place fat in iron skillet and cook over medium heat to obtain about a tablespoon of ham grease. Stir the grease around to coat the skillet. Score edges of ham to prevent curling. Cut slices in halves or quarters and fry slowly, turning occasionally until meat is lightly browned, don't over cook. Remove ham slices to serving dish. Turn heat to medium high until skillet starts to smoke. Slowly add water, stirring constantly. Add pepper and cook, stirring occasionally, until water is reduced by about 1/3. |
